Defining Genetic Intervention?

DNA modification functions as a healthcare approach that involves altering one’s genes to manage or impede disorders. This is realized through different mechanisms, including:

Genetic Substitution – Integrating a properly working genomic material to replace a defective or missing one.

Gene Knockdown – Shutting down the manifestation of pathogenic genomic elements.

Targeted DNA Editing – Accurately editing the genome using advanced tools like CRISPR-Cas9.

Cell-Based Gene Therapy – Altering organic tissues outside the body and grafting them within the biological system.

This pioneering domain has evolved exponentially with the advancements of biotechnology, unlocking possibilities to address disorders previously considered incurable.

Biological Delivery Systems

Microbes have developed to precisely deliver genetic material into target cells, rendering them a powerful mechanism for gene therapy. Common viral vectors consist of:

Adenoviruses – Designed to invade both mitotic and non-dividing cells but may provoke host defenses.

Adeno-Associated Viruses (AAVs) – Highly regarded due to their reduced immune response and capacity for maintaining extended gene expression.

Retroviral vectors and lentiviral systems – Embed within the cellular DNA, offering sustained transcription, with lentiviruses being particularly useful for targeting non-dividing cells.

Non-Viral Vectors

Synthetic genetic modification approaches provide a safer alternative, reducing the risk of immune reactions. These comprise:

Lipid-based carriers and nano-delivery systems – Encapsulating DNA or RNA for effective cellular uptake.

Electropulse Gene Transfer – Employing electrostimulation to generate permeable spots in biological enclosures, facilitating DNA/RNA penetration.

Direct Injection –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into target tissues.

Medical Uses of Genetic Modification

Genetic treatments have demonstrated efficacy across multiple medical fields, profoundly influencing the therapeutic approach of inherited conditions, oncological diseases, and infectious diseases.

Gene-Based Solutions for Hereditary Conditions

Many genetic disorders result from monogenic defects, rendering them suitable targets for DNA-based intervention. Several breakthroughs comprise:

CFTR Mutation Disorder – Research aiming to incorporate functional CFTR genes indicate potential efficacy.

Clotting Factor Deficiency – DNA treatment experiments focus on regenerating the biosynthesis of coagulation proteins.

Muscular Dystrophy – CRISPR-driven genetic correction delivers promise for DMD-affected individuals.

Hemoglobinopathies and Erythrocyte Disorders – Genomic treatment approaches seek to repair oxygen transport mutations.

DNA-Based Oncology Solutions

DNA-based interventions are crucial in tumor management, either by altering T-cell functionality to target malignant cells or by genetically modifying tumor tissues to suppress proliferation. Several highly effective oncogenetic treatments consist of:

CAR-T Cell Therapy – Modified lymphocytes attacking tumor markers.

Cancer-Selective Viral Agents – Genetically modified pathogens that exclusively invade and eradicate cancerous growths.

Reactivation of Oncogene Inhibitors – Reestablishing the efficacy of growth-regulatory genetic elements to maintain cellular balance.


Care of Bacterial Ailments

Genomic medicine delivers prospective treatments for prolonged conditions notably Human Immunodeficiency Virus. Research-based modalities comprise:

CRISPR-assisted HIV Therapy – Targeting and removing virus-afflicted tissues.

Genetic Modification of Immunocytes – Rendering Immune defenders resistant to viral invasion.

Comprehending Cell and Gene Therapies

Cell and gene therapies constitute two separate but typically interwoven domains of medical innovation:

Living Cell Treatment involves the introduction, adaptation, or transference of viable cells within a host to remedy disorders. Examples of this comprise regenerative stem cell techniques, CAR-T cell therapy for cancer, and biological rejuvenation methods to heal deteriorated structures.

Gene Editing Treatment targets modifying or replacing faulty genes inside an individual’s genome for genetic disease treatment. The process utilizes engineered viral vectors or synthetic carriers that place corrective sequences inside human tissues.

These therapies are launching a healthcare transformation where genetic issues earlier mitigated with persistent pharmaceutical use or extensive surgeries may now be permanently treated through a definitive therapeutic approach.

Unraveling the Science of Advanced Genetic and Cellular Treatments

Exploring Cell Therapy: The Future of Medicine

Living cell therapy leverages the regenerative potential of human tissues for therapeutic intervention. Key instances involve:

Regenerative Blood Cell Therapy:
Used to combat cancers and hematologic conditions by infusing healthy stem cells through regenerative cell injections.

CAR-T Immunotherapy: A transformative cancer treatment in which a person’s immune cells are reprogrammed to identify more effectively and attack cancer cells.

Regenerative Stem Cell Treatment: Studied for its prospective benefits in addressing immune system disorders, orthopedic injuries, and cognitive decline disorders.

Genetic Modification Treatment: Rewriting the Human DNA

Gene therapy functions through adjusting the underlying problem of inherited disorders:

In-Body Gene Treatment: Introduces genetic instructions straight into the organism, notably the FDA-approved Spark Therapeutics’ Luxturna weblink for ameliorating congenital sight impairment.

Cell-Extraction Gene Treatment: Involves genetically altering a patient’s cells in a lab and then reinjecting them, as seen in some research-based therapies for hereditary blood ailments and immune deficiencies.

The advent of gene-editing CRISPR has rapidly progressed gene therapy clinical trials, making possible high-precision adjustments at the DNA level.

Breakthrough Uses in Healthcare

Cell and gene therapies are reinventing healthcare models in different branches:

Tumor Therapies

The regulatory green light of engineered lymphocyte treatments like Novartis’ Kymriah and Gilead’s Yescarta has reshaped the cancer care approach, notably in individuals with specific leukemia forms who have run out of alternatives.

Genetic Disorders

Ailments like a progressive muscle-wasting condition together with a hereditary blood disorder, which previously offered limited treatment options, at present offer groundbreaking genomic medicine strategies such as Zolgensma in addition to a CRISPR-based therapy.

Neurodegenerative Afflictions

Genomic solutions is actively researched to address cognitive impairments including a neurodegenerative movement ailment as well as a severe neurodegenerative condition, with multiple scientific assessments exhibiting hopeful successes.
